The Haryana Staff Selection Commission (HSSC) has released a revised result 2026 in the form of an additional shortlist of candidates for the Physical Measurement Test (PMT), covering the posts of Forester, Forest Guard, Deputy Ranger, Warder, Assistant Superintendent Jail, Constable, and Sub-Inspector. This public notice, dated 29.06.2026, has been issued against Advertisement Nos. 13/2024, 02/2026, and 04/2026. Candidates whose registration numbers appear in the newly released list must download their admit cards and appear for the PMT starting 02.07.2026, as per the official schedule.

Why HSSC Released an Additional Shortlist for PMT 2026
This section explains the background of the revised result and the reason the Commission expanded its earlier candidate list.
HSSC had earlier published shortlists through public notices dated 10.06.2026, 15.06.2026, and 20.06.2026. At that time, candidates equal to 25 times the total number of posts were shortlisted for most advertisements, while for Advertisement No. 13/2024, candidates equal to 10 times the number of posts were shortlisted. Due to a large number of absentee candidates during the Physical Measurement Test and other applicable reasons, the Commission decided to call additional candidates for the PMT. HSSC has also clarified that it reserves the right to further increase the number of shortlisted candidates in the future if required.
Important Instructions for Candidates Appearing in HSSC PMT 2026
This section lists the key guidelines candidates must follow while appearing for the Physical Measurement Test.
- Shortlisting for the PMT is subject to the final outcome of any ongoing court cases related to the recruitment.
- While due care has been taken during shortlisting, the Commission has clarified that the possibility of any inadvertent or technical error cannot be ruled out, and HSSC reserves the right to rectify such errors later.
- Candidates with any grievance regarding the shortlist could raise it only through the online "Raise Grievance" link on the HSSC website, with the window closing on 30.06.2026 at 11:59 PM. Grievances submitted through physical/offline mode were not accepted.
- Candidates must report as per the specified batch timing and registration number range; entry is not permitted after the stated cut-off time for each batch.
